1. Frö, Sälen
While you are in Sälenfjällen, a visit to the restaurant Frö is a warm recommendation. They serve a set menu of about 8 servings, carefully composed according to season and availability. On the veranda you look out over the herb garden with the mountain as a backdrop. The menu and ingredients are personally presented to you at your table and each dish completely shines of craftsmanship as well as respect for the nature. Every detail is carefully considered and beautifully served, like a work of art with a story you will never forget.
Wild-foraged ingredients are combined with carefully selected producers from the local area and across Sweden, as well as seafood from Norway. They often fish themselves and whole animals are sourced whenever possible to be prepared from scratch on-site. Visiting Frö is an experience - make sure to book your table in advance!

2. Skedvi Bröd Restaurant, Stora Skedvi
Out in the countryside in the southern part of Dalarna you find Skedvi Bröd, a food destination well worth a visit. Here, tradition, present and future come together in a perfect community. The old factory houses the crispbread bakery, the market hall, the restaurant and the dairy. Just in time for summer, the courtyard and greenhouse will also open up. The restaurant offers carefully prepared and consciously sourced food. This means lovingly prepared dishes with respect for both producers and ingredients, which mainly come from the area. Of course, the crispbread is served in unlimited quantities to the restaurant's visitors. Be sure to try the ice cream made in the factory's dairy using milk from the farm just under a kilometre away.

3. Villa Långbers, Tällberg
In the charming village of Tällberg, you will find Villa Långbers which has a stunning view over the beautiful lake Siljan. Here, head chef Jakob Mathiasson and staff compose the menu based on seasonal ingredients and the passion for the local and authentic emerges in the dishes. Rättviksärt, a traditional grey pea from Rättvik, is an example that often occurs. A classic is the pea fried and salted as a snack with the drink. The drinks list includes both beer and gin from beverage producers in Dalarna.
Villa Långbers with its personal and welcoming atmosphere is perfect for a romantic getaway for two and a weekend trip with friends.

4. Ryggåsstugan, Dala-Järna
Ryggåsstugan is located in the calm serenity by the Lake Storsjön in Dala-Järna. The café has been awarded a listing in the White Guide for its delicious pastries, sandwiches and lunches. The craftsmanship and care for the ingredients are clear and together with the genuine atmosphere, this is truly a place well worth a visit. In the summer, the tables are set up at the water's edge, but there is also seating inside the cozy log cabin.
Many have found this gem to stop at when travelling through Dalarna on their way to the mountains, but it is also a destination for a full-day excursion. In the area there is the opportunity for both cycling, hiking and canoeing.

6. Murboannas, Borlänge
In Murbo outside Borlänge you will find "the small dairy with the big heart". Here, the business is permeated by the love of cheese and the craftsmanship in the production. Several of the dairy's cheeses have been awarded both national and international awards. In the tranquil environment, there is a farm shop, restaurant and café. It is a given that several of the restaurant's delicacies contain cheese from the restaurant's own dairy and the menu is supplemented with dishes based on local ingredients. If you want coffee, homemade cakes are served and of course you can enjoy a cheese platter.
During the summer, several events take place in Murbo with exciting performances on the outdoor stage.

7. Turistgården, Särna
Nestled in the greenery of the forest and close to Fulufjället and Njupeskär is Turistgården located. Here there is a calm and genuine atmosphere where the authentic dining experiences are at the center. Turistgården is owned and run by the couple Mieke and Jacco Langelaar, who before they found their dream place in Särna, were housed on the Stockholm restaurant scene where Jacco worked for many years as a star chef at several Michelin-starred restaurants. In the summer, they open up their garden café where you can have coffee or lunch. Also take the opportunity to buy the freshly baked sourdough bread with you.
